Error Prone Spurs

Error Prone Spurs

Error Prone Spurs

When one looks at Liverpool and their high press game with similar assets on the field in the year Spurs challenged for the league title, Liverpool today is the team Spurs should have become.  The only difference is one cannot buy heart and mindset.  One can buy skill and talents just like Spurs did in obtaining Ndombele and Lo Celso - but they are the kind of players that do not normally suit a Jose Mourinho side - too many luxury's expressed in talent but not enough ruthless endeavour that backs up the talent.  That is what makes Liverpool so incredible right now - the balance of their team, the way Klopp can switch pieces in that balance and Liverpool still play as a ruthless whole - though like Pochettino when he had the Rose and Walker combination, Liverpool still need the powerful front three and the two incredible wingbacks in Andrew Robertson and Trent Alexander.  With that core the rest of the chess pieces connect with that beating heart.

The greatest difference of a Spurs team facing Norwich and a Liverpool team when they faced Norwich is that Norwich live in the hope that they put on a good show and do not leave the field of play embarrassed and beaten out of sight, but when they face Spurs, they get emboldened that Spurs have a team based psychological weakness as well as a lack of ruthless will to win possessed by teams like Liverpool this season.   Today the dropped points were a result of this confidence lacking but talented group of players who have shown in prior years that they can hit the high point in games, but Liverpool hit it consistently, for Spurs it is a moment and then in the celebration of that moment, another false dawn.

Lo Celso and Ndombele are potentially brilliant players but they have not been coached as finished articles.  Mourinho sides treat such players as an unnecessary luxury, especially with Spurs chasing for a win, it is Ndombele who decides to cross the ball with a rabona cross.

It is not just Mourinho who does not care for this kind of extravagance especially when his team is behind in the game. Pep Guardiolo of Manchester City cares not how much his team pleases the crowd, but the value of scoring a goal utilizing superior technique and ruthless finishing and pleasing the crowd is a great luxury when the purpose is winning.   When City lost their composure on Friday night, they gave up a 2-0 lead to lose 3-2 to Wolves.  To Mourinho's relief, Spurs managed to turn around a 1-0 deficit to win 2-1.  Against Brighton, Spurs again got very lucky in a game Brighton should have also taken points.  Norwich City did take points today, but yet again VAR came to the rescue of Tottenham when the goal from Pukki was determined to be offside.  Just like Kane's VAR ruling on Tuesday, the margin used to rule out Brighton's goal on Thursday was the insanely razor thin judgement margin used again today.  Then unlucky, today lucky.

Norwich's 2nd goal was cruelly taken away and had it stood Spurs would probably not have come back.  Mourinho is not known for sides that leak goals.  His unbeaten streak against Norwich continues but that streak was 5 wins and 1 draw, so the draw today was something Norwich were deserving of.  Mourinho is currently managing a team that he is beginning to see - which means he is guessing lineups hoping to see a Mourinho-like performance.  The Spurs backline is far removed from the years that Mourinho could win while keeping the scoresheet.  Mourinho knows what he likes in players, but the players in the current Spurs team cannot match that.

Christian Eriksen is now odds on to leave and probably straight into the arms of Real Madrid, at a time when Manchester United won't sell their midfield general Paul Pogba to Real Madrid.  In exchange it makes sense to ask for either Isco or more doable, which is bring back Gareth Bale for a Christian Eriksen trade.  Yet it seems Spurs are showing some signs of expediency and maybe even desperation, but throwing in allegedly a cash deal of 27 million pounds. 

This is hard to fathom other than newspaper gossip, when Bale is noted as being worth 34 million pounds in the market.  Since they are going to lose Christian Eriksen for free in the summer, tagging him along for free seems logical now.  Yet so did buying club record signings Ndombele and Lo Celso.  Great players as individuals but still not team players in the Mourinho system.   The plus side is that Spurs did gain 7 points out of a possible 9 points from what should be considered beatable opponents.   That they drew 2-2 against Norwich had just one silver lining, Norwich did not risk starting Todd Cantwell.   Maybe they should have because in recent games he seems to be their chief talisman.

Both Brighton and Norwich played some very good team football.  For brief spells, Spurs played a game that involved domination but there was far too much time when they were not coordinated or slick.  Too many errors, including an own goal are costing clean sheets and points.   The idea of paying a big fee for Real Madrid's Rafael Varane sounds good also since Spurs need solid central defenders who can link up with the midfield and attack.  

This Spurs team was meant to be matured after being together for nearly six years - but it is anything but a team that looks like a winner which has been together for half a decade.  Norwich deserved way more and this draw did nothing for their relegation fears.  It now looks odds on that it is Watford rather than Norwich who are the most likely to survive relegation.  Mourinho will instill his design into the team, but for now he is having to hand hold the mindset of Tottenham, for this mindset is easily distracted, turned negative and destroys actual player potential.  The January transfer window will be interesting and the two Real Madrid players stand to make a difference - that is if Spurs Chairman agrees to invest.
